Asbestos Contamination: Vienna Emergency, Hungary Sealing Strategy
Vienna has initiated emergency measures following confirmed asbestos detection in asphalt across multiple districts, indicating a significant public health and infrastructure concern.

Concurrently, Hungary has shifted its remediation strategy for Austrian-sourced asbestos-contaminated gravel to asphalt sealing, raising long-term environmental and health risk concerns. The full extent of contamination and long-term efficacy of Hungary's remediation remain under investigation.
Why it matters — The widespread asbestos contamination in urban infrastructure poses immediate public health risks and necessitates costly, complex remediation efforts with potential cross-border implications.
Established
- ·Confirmed: Vienna municipal authorities initiated emergency protocols after identifying asbestos in asphalt in Liesing, Meidling, and Hietzing districts (Source: Die Presse, Confidence: High).
- ·Confirmed: The Hungarian government has abandoned plans for full removal of asbestos-contaminated gravel from Austria, opting to seal it under asphalt (Source: Hungary Today, Confidence: High).
- ·Unclear: The full extent of asbestos contamination in Vienna's infrastructure remains under investigation.
- ·Unclear: The long-term environmental safety and health risks associated with Hungary's asphalt sealing remediation strategy are a concern.
